Blizzard says it will take up to 30 days to actually receive your name change token though so give them a chance to get through the queue of requests and get those credits out. You have until November 5 to make your request. If you want a free BattleTag name change and don't have a name change credit remaining, you can use this link to request one. These updates have been focusing on removing references to problematic people or themes within Blizzard's games. The name change is a part of updates that Blizzard games have been going through since the California lawsuit came to light. This comes as they change the name of one of Overwatch's launch heroes from Jesse McCree to Cole Cassidy. Blizzard is brining back free BattleTag name changes for a limited time - until November 5.
